电商数据采集与清洗:方法、挑战及最佳实践

电商资讯20小时前发布 AIbaiku
00
宣传小二

挑战及最佳实践

电商数据采集与清洗是电商运营中至关重要的环节,它直接影响到企业决策的科学性和准确性。随着互联网技术的发展和电子商务市场的迅速扩张,电商数据量呈爆炸式增长,这对数据采集与清洗提出了更高的要求。本文将从方法、挑战以及最佳实践三个方面对电商数据采集与清洗进行全面分析。

一、电商数据采集与清洗的方法

1. 数据源选择

数据源的选择是电商数据采集的第一步。常见的数据源包括电商平台(如淘宝、京东等)、社交媒体平台(如微博、微信)、搜索引擎(如百度)、第三方数据分析平台等。在选择数据源时,应根据企业的业务需求和目标市场来确定,确保所选数据源能够提供有价值的信息。

2. 数据抓取工具

数据抓取工具是实现数据采集的重要手段。常用的工具有BeautifulSoup、Scrapy、Selenium等。这些工具可以根据特定的需求编写脚本,自动从网页上提取所需的数据。在使用这些工具时,需要注意遵守网站的robots.txt协议,避免违反网站的使用条款。

3. 数据存储与管理

数据采集完成后,需要将其存储到合适的位置以便后续处理。常见的存储方式包括关系型数据库(如MySQL、Oracle)和非关系型数据库(如MongoDB)。对于大规模数据,可以考虑使用分布式文件系统(如Hadoop HDFS)或云存储服务(如Amazon S3)。同时,为了保证数据的安全性和完整性,还需要建立相应的备份机制。

二、电商数据采集与清洗面临的挑战

1. 数据质量低

由于数据来源多样,不同来源的数据可能存在格式不一致、语义不明确等问题,导致数据质量不高。例如,商品名称可能包含品牌、型号、颜色等多种信息,但在不同的平台上,这些信息的排列顺序可能会有所不同;又如,用户评论中可能存在拼写错误、标点符号滥用等情况。这些问题都会影响数据的准确性和可用性。

2. 数据隐私与安全

在采集和处理用户数据时,必须严格遵守相关法律法规,保护用户的隐私权。尤其是在涉及敏感信息(如身份证号码、手机号码等)的情况下,更要采取严格的加密措施,防止数据泄露。还需要定期对系统进行漏洞扫描和安全测试,确保数据传输过程中的安全性。

3. 技术复杂度高

随着大数据技术和人工智能技术的发展,电商数据采集与清洗的技术门槛也在不断提高。例如,在进行情感分析时,需要运用自然语言处理技术来识别文本中的情感倾向;而在进行用户画像构建时,则需要综合多种算法来进行特征提取和聚类分析。这些都需要专业的技术人员具备较高的技术水平才能完成。

三、电商数据采集与清洗的最佳实践

1. 建立数据治理体系

数据治理体系是指企业在数据生命周期内的一系列管理和控制活动,涵盖了数据规划、数据采集、数据存储、数据使用等多个方面。通过建立完善的数据治理体系,可以有效提高数据的质量和可用性,降低数据风险。可以从以下几个方面入手:

  • 制定统一的数据标准,确保不同来源的数据能够相互兼容;

  • 设立专门的数据管理部门,负责监督和协调各部门之间的数据工作;

  • 加强对员工的数据安全意识培训,减少人为因素导致的数据泄露风险;

  • 建立数据质量评估体系,定期对数据进行检查和优化。

2. 采用先进的数据处理技术

随着云计算、人工智能等新兴技术的不断成熟,越来越多的企业开始尝试将这些技术应用于电商数据采集与清洗工作中。例如,利用机器学习算法可以自动识别并清理噪声数据;通过深度学习模型可以更精准地预测用户行为;借助自然语言处理技术可以更好地理解用户评论等内容。因此,建议企业在条件允许的情况下,积极引入先进技术和工具,提升自身的竞争力。

3. 注重用户体验

无论是在数据采集过程中还是在数据应用阶段,都应当始终将用户体验放在首位。只有当消费者能够获得更好的购物体验时,商家才能赢得更多的市场份额。因此,在进行任何涉及用户数据的操作之前,都应该充分考虑其对用户体验的影响,并尽量减少不必要的干扰。

© 版权声明

相关文章

绘镜